MAZZARELLO VOCATIONAL TRAINING CENTER GRANTS CERTIFICATE OF COMPLETION TO ITS FIRST GROUP OF TRAINEES

On July 31, 2020, the Salesian Sisters of 7 Mile, Yangon, Mary Our Help Province Cambodia - Myanmar, consigned the Certificate of completion to seventeen young girls of Mazzarello Vocational Training Center.

 “Let us come before Him with thanksgiving and extol Him with music and song” (Ps. 95: 2) resounded in the grateful hearts of the young girls standing proudly as they hold their Certificate. They have successfully completed the Housekeeping and Food Production Course for the schoolyear 2019 – 2020 despite the challenges the COVID 19 pandemic posed to the girls in order to arrive to the conclusion of their one-year training. Now, they are looking forward to a bright future as they immerse themselves in the world of work.

 

The “ Mazzarello VTC” provides the young girls at risk who are interested in the Home Food and Management training that orients them for the employment in the Restaurants and Hotels  in the onetime capital city of Myanmar “Yangon”. Hotels and restaurants are growing and multiplying in number. The Sisters are taking advantage of the opportunity providing skills training for the dropouts from high schools in some places to find a decent job and live a good life in society which will help them pull out from poverty.

The seventeen girls of this 1st batch are from seven Dioceses and two regions. Their one-year course equipped them with professional skills, such as Housekeeping, preparation of Thai and Chinese cuisine, Myanmar desert, Coffee and soft drinks, various kinds of bread making, cookies and cakes.

Sisters not only offer them with Professional skills in order to secure for themselves a good job, but they also impart to them Value Formation, Personality development and Religious Instruction.
